ホームページ >バックエンド開発 >PHPチュートリアル >MySql データベースで同じプレフィックスを持つテーブルを PHP で一括削除する_PHP チュートリアル

MySql データベースで同じプレフィックスを持つテーブルを PHP で一括削除する_PHP チュートリアル

WBOY
WBOYオリジナル
2016-07-13 17:05:401156ブラウズ

php チュートリアル MySql データベースで同じプレフィックスを持つテーブルを一括削除するチュートリアル


<テーブル幅="425" ボーダー="0" align="センター">

MySQL データベース内の同じプレフィックスを持つ番号をバッチで削除します

sudu8

による表によると


IP アドレス



データベース アカウント
<ラベル>




データベースパスワード
<ラベル>




データベース
<ラベル>




削除するプレフィックス

( 例: bbs_  )








if(@$_GET["アクション"]=="キル"){

if (空($_POST['ip']))

echo "IP アドレスが入力されていません";

echo "
";
if (empty($_POST['user']))
echo "ユーザー名が入力されていません";
echo "
";
if (empty($_POST['pass']))
echo "パスワードが入力されていません";
echo "
";
if (空($_POST['db']))
echo "データベースに情報を入力しませんでした";
echo "
";
if (空($_POST['qz']))
echo "プレフィックスが入力されていません";
echo "
";

$ip=$_POST['ip'];
$user=$_POST['ユーザー'];
$pass=$_POST['パス'];
$db=$_POST['db'];
$qz=$_POST['qz'];

$conn=mysqltutorial_connect($ip,$user,$pass);
if (!$conn){
die ("データベース接続エラー! www.zhutiai.com ");
}
mysql_connect($ip,$user,$pass);

mysql_select_db($db);

$rs=mysql_query('テーブルを表示');

while($arr=mysql_fetch_array($rs)){

$TF=strpos($arr[0],$qz);

if($TF===0){

$FT=mysql_query("drop table $arr[0]");

if($FT){

echo "$arr[0] は正常に削除されました!
";
}

}

}

}

?>

www.bkjia.comtru​​ehttp://www.bkjia.com/PHPjc/630750.html技術記事 PHP チュートリアル MySql データベース内の同じプレフィックスを持つテーブルを一括削除する チュートリアル form id=form1 name=form1 method=post action=?php echo $PHP_SELF; ?? action=kill table width=425 border=0 align=cente...
声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。